Joe Gastaldo, MD, System Medical Director for Infectious Diseases predicts what is next for the COVID pandemic and if it’s safe to resume many activities.

It’s spring 2022, and our COVID cases are petering out. Dr. Gastaldo believes we will have a COVID reprieve this spring and summer.

Obviously, there’s some things on the horizon that we always have to pay attention to, and hopefully, we have the infrastructure in place to identify new variants. There is a potential for a new variant or subvariant, as SARS Coronavirus-2 is an RNA virus, and these viruses do mutate.

It could be that we will deal with another variant sometime in 2022. We just do not know yet.

Nonetheless, we will have a nice reprieve this spring and summer, and Dr. Gastaldo encourages us to challenge ourselves to go out and do something to focus on our self-resiliency.
